LOD-Based Electrical BIM Modeling for Every Project Stage

Optimar Precon develops electrical BIM models to match the required Level of Development, from early design intent to coordination, fabrication support, and as-built documentation.

LOD 100 Concept-level electrical layouts for early planning, system intent, space allocation, and preliminary coordination.
LOD 200 Approximate electrical system models showing general routing, equipment zones, lighting areas, and distribution intent.
LOD 300 Accurate electrical BIM models for design coordination, documentation, layouts, locations, and quantity review.
LOD 350 Coordination-level electrical models showing supports, clearances, interface points, containment routes, and clash review data.
LOD 400/500 Fabrication-ready or as-built electrical BIM models for installation support, handover, facility management, and future maintenance.

How Our Electrical BIM Modeling Process Works

Our process keeps project inputs, modeling standards, coordination rules, LOD requirements, issue review, and final deliverables clear from the beginning.

01

Input Review

We review electrical drawings, BIM execution plans, architectural models, structural models, MEP models, specifications, and project coordination requirements.

02

Model Setup

Our BIM team sets up the Revit model, project coordinates, levels, grids, families, worksets, naming standards, and required electrical categories.

03

Electrical System Modeling

We model lighting, power, containment, cable trays, conduits, panels, equipment, risers, electrical rooms, and system routes based on the approved scope.

04

Coordination Review

The model is checked against architectural, structural, HVAC, plumbing, fire protection, ceiling, and access requirements to identify coordination issues.

05

Clash and Quality Check

We review clash reports, model completeness, LOD alignment, routing logic, equipment placement, clearances, and documentation consistency before delivery.

06

Delivery and Updates

We deliver the agreed BIM outputs and support updates when drawings, coordination comments, RFIs, shop drawing requirements, or site conditions change.
